A mnemonic device is a technique that is used by a person to remember something. It is a brain technique that is used to train the brain so the information can be remembered for a long time. This is a shortcut to remember things. We can associate things with events, place, sound, and we can remember things for long. These are very old from ancient times. We can recall our memory and use this information.  

There are different devices that are used in this strategy

  • Acronyms
  • Rhymes
  • Organization and chunking
  • Imagery
